Wondering if it’s time to leave your vet, and you want to do it without making it weird?
You don’t need a dramatic breakup. You need a calm, reasonable plan that protects your pet’s care, keeps things simple, and helps you move on without stress.

In this Pet Parent Power-Up monthly bonus episode, I’m walking you through five practical steps to make the call and switch clinics the right way, including what to say, what order to do things in, and how to handle records and prescriptions so nothing slips through the cracks.

BY THE TIME YOU FINISH LISTENING, YOU’LL DISCOVER:
• How to tell if you’re dealing with a one-off issue or a pattern you can’t ignore
• The one conversation to have before you walk away
• How to transfer care and leave cleanly, without drama or guilt
